Disability shower installation services involve customizing and installing accessible shower units designed to meet the specific needs of individuals with mobility challenges or disabilities. These installations often include features such as low-threshold entrances, grab bars, seating options, and non-slip flooring to enhance safety and ease of use. Service providers work to ensure that the shower area complies with accessibility standards, making it easier for users to maintain independence and reduce the risk of slips and falls in the bathroom.
This service addresses common problems faced by individuals with limited mobility, such as difficulty entering traditional showers or standing safely during bathing. It helps create a safer bathroom environment by reducing hazards associated with high thresholds, unstable footing, and difficult-to-reach fixtures. Additionally, disability shower installations can improve overall comfort and convenience, allowing users to enjoy their bathing routines with greater confidence and independence.

Installation Costs - The cost for installing a disability shower typically ranges from $1,500 to $5,000, depending on the complexity and materials used. Basic models may be on the lower end, while custom features increase the price.
Material Expenses - Materials for disability showers can vary from $500 to $2,500, with options like fiberglass, acrylic, or tiled enclosures affecting the overall cost. Higher-end materials tend to be more durable and easier to maintain.
Labor Charges - Labor costs for installing a disability shower usually fall between $1,000 and $3,000. Factors influencing this include the existing plumbing setup and accessibility modifications needed.
Additional Features - Adding features such as grab bars, seating, or specialized fixtures can add $200 to $1,000 to the total cost. These enhancements improve safety and functionality but vary based on specific requ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
